What is the reason to use parallel sentence structures in a literary analysis essay

English
1 answer:
sashaice [31]3 years ago
3 0

Answer:

In parallel structure, sentences have a series of phrases or clauses, which start and end in almost a similar fashion, by keeping the rhythm of the lines. These structures are repetitions that offer an enjoyable time for the readers to absorb and understand ideas, facts, and concepts.
